Residents of Raleighs Glenwood-Brooklyn neighborhood are threatening legal action against the city and Raleigh Development Company over a new high-rise development. The City Council approved a twenty-seven-story building, despite residents claims that the decision was improperly conducted and amounts to illegal spot zoning. The residents argue that the rezoning should have been treated as a quasi-judicial decision, requiring a specific hearing and substantial evidence, which they claim was missing. They also suggest that the approved request is essentially the same as one denied last year and that the developer is getting special treatment regarding building height restrictions. The city has declined to comment on pending or active lawsuits.
